Need to know? Banana leaf is the leaf of the Banana plant. It is used as a decorative element for auspicious ceremonies in Hindu and Buddhist cultures. It is also used as a plate to serve food in countries like India. Banana leaves, though commonly thrown away, contain large amounts of polyphenols, including EGCG, similar to green tea. They also contain polyphenol oxidase, that could be used to produce L-DOPA, a cure for Parkinson's disease.-wikipedia
